素数求法为入门常练题型,涉及到条件循环等基础知识 ,在这里推荐一个练习基础的好网站,很难得的Python基础练习巩固及进阶题库。# 素数:除了1和它本身以外不再有其他因数
for i in range(2, 101): #先取100以内的数字(range包前不包尾)
for j in range(2, i): #再取小于第一次取的数
if i % j == 0:
转载
2023-06-17 21:36:13
460阅读
求100以内所有素数之和并输出。
素数指从大于1,且仅能被1和自己整除的整数。
转载
2023-06-01 23:20:12
542阅读
# Python 100以内数字相加的解决方案
在这个博文中,我们将探讨如何使用Python编写代码以解决“100以内数字相加”的问题。这不仅仅是一个简单的编程练习,更是一个思考如何在不同版本之间进行兼容、迁移和优化流程的挑战。
## 版本对比
当我们谈到Python版本时,必须考虑到不同版本间的差异。以下是Python 2.x和3.x在处理数字相加时的一些特性对比:
| 特性
# Python中100以内奇数的求和
Python是一种简单易学的编程语言,广泛应用于数据分析、人工智能、Web开发等领域。在学习Python的过程中,掌握一些基本的编程技巧是必不可少的。本文将介绍如何使用Python求解100以内奇数的和,并附带代码示例。
## 1. 奇数的定义
在数学中,奇数是指不能被2整除的整数。换句话说,假设一个整数n,如果n除以2的余数不等于0,那么n就是一个奇
原创
2023-09-11 05:25:50
1269阅读
# Python实现100以内所有合数的查找
## 引言
合数是指除了1和其本身之外,还有其他因数的自然数。简单地说,合数是可以被其他整数整除的数字。在数学中,合数与素数相对,素数只有两个因数:1和它自身。了解合数的性质对数论及数学应用具有重要的意义。在本文中,我们将使用Python编程语言找出100以内的所有合数,并解释代码的实现过程。
## 合数的定义与特征
在100以内的自然数中,合
# 学习如何用Python列出100以内的7的倍数
欢迎来到Python编程的世界!在这篇文章中,我们将一起学习如何找出100以内的7的倍数。我会详细介绍实施这个简单程序的思路、过程以及所需的代码。同时,我们将使用表格和流程图来帮助你更好地理解整个流程。最后,我们会通过mermaid语法展示一些图示,帮助你理解整个过程。
## 整体流程
首先,我们需要明确整个任务的流程。我们将分步骤来完成这
# 如何用Python找出100以内的回文数
回文数是指正着读和反着读都一样的数。例如,121、1221都是回文数,而123则不是。今天,我们将学习如何用Python编写一个简单的程序来找出100以内的所有回文数。
## 流程概述
在开始编写代码之前,我们先制定一个清晰的流程。我们可以将整个过程分解成以下几个主要步骤:
| 步骤编号 | 步骤描述 |
|------
#include<stdio.h>
int main()
{
int i = 0;
int j = 1;
int flag = 0;
for(;i<=100;i++)
{
flag = 0;
for(j=2;j*j<i;j++)
{
if(i%j == 0)
{
flag = 1;
break;
}
}
原创
2023-05-09 16:36:27
280阅读
通过素数因子的方法来优化筛法,能达到最高效的素数筛,直接寻找出所有素数,而不是删掉合数。
100以内的素数有:2, 3, 5, 7, 11, 13, 17, 19, 23, 29, 31, 37, 41, 43, 47, 53, 59, 61, 67, 71, 73, 79, 83, 89, 97。暴力算法寻找素数的效率是底下的,可以通过素数筛法来在一个
转载
2023-06-17 21:38:27
149阅读
计算100以内7的倍数之和的问题是一个基本的Python编程题目,主要用于训练编程逻辑和数学运算能力。在接下来的文章中,将详细介绍如何解决这一问题,包括版本对比、迁移指南、兼容性处理、实战案例、排错指南和性能优化等内容。本篇旨在为开发者提供全面的参考资料。
## 版本对比
在Python的不同版本中,语法和功能可能会有所不同。以下是Python 2与Python 3的比较。
```merma
# 如何实现“python100以内奇数之和代码”
## 1. 问题分析
首先我们需要明确问题的要求是计算100以内的所有奇数之和。这个问题可以通过编写一个简单的Python程序来解决。接下来,我们将详细介绍实现这个功能的步骤。
## 2. 实现步骤
我们可以将整个过程分解为以下几个步骤:
```mermaid
erDiagram
任务 --> 步骤1: 定义变量sum_odd并初始
原创
2024-04-16 03:49:12
231阅读
# 在 Python 中找到 100 以内被 7 整除的数
在学习编程的过程中,理解如何循序渐进地解决问题是非常重要的。今天,我们将一起学习如何用 Python 找到 100 以内的所有被 7 整除的数字。整个过程会分为几个步骤,下面我将为你详细阐述。
## 流程步骤
首先,让我们展示出解决这个问题的流程。
```mermaid
flowchart TD
A[开始] --> B[定
原创
2024-10-22 05:24:43
63阅读
今天做到一题利用for循环求100以内素数之和的题目,发现自己在Python的语法上遇到了问题:这个else是谁的?在此记录以防下次又做错啦。题目很简单:100以内素数之和 求100以内所有素数之和并输出。
转载
2023-08-07 14:25:06
88阅读
# 教你如何用Python打印100以内的素数
## 引言
作为一名经验丰富的开发者,我将教你如何在Python中实现打印100以内的素数。素数是只能被1和自身整除的正整数,例如2、3、5、7等。让我们一起来完成这个任务吧!
### 整体流程
首先,让我们来整理一下实现这个任务的整体流程。我们可以用以下表格来展示每个步骤。
| 步骤 | 描述 |
| ---- | -------
原创
2024-04-10 05:34:12
378阅读
代码:#include <stdio.h>
int main()
{
int x;
int i=2;
int b=1;
for(x=1;x<=100;x++)
{
b=1; for(i=2;i<x;i++)
{
if(x%i==0)
{
&
原创
2022-10-05 19:40:33
986阅读
1、选择法#include#include#include using namespace std;int main(int argc, char *argv[]){ int i, j, a[100]; for(i=0;i<100;i++) {
原创
2022-09-09 15:00:21
146阅读
有一些四位数,百位数字都是3,十位数字都是6,并且它们既能被2整除,又能被3整除,求这样的四位数中最大的和最小的两数各是几?for i in range(1000,10000):
if ((i // 100) % 10) ==3 and ((i // 10) % 10) ==6 and (i % 2) ==0 and (i % 3) == 0:
min = i
转载
2023-11-27 00:32:38
240阅读
package org.lht.boot.lang.suanfa;public class PrimeNumber { public static void main(String[] args) { int N = 100; for (int i = 1; i < N; i++) { if (judgePrime(i))
原创
2023-03-14 18:05:52
43阅读
# 如何在Python中实现“求100以内的可逆素数”
在编程的学习旅程中,理解和实现特定功能是提升编程能力的重要步骤。今天,我们将共同探索如何用Python实现一个程序,找出100以内的可逆素数。可逆素数是指一个素数及其逆序后形成的数字依旧是素数。例如,13是素数,逆序后是31,31也是素数,因此13是一个可逆素数。接下来,我们将通过以下步骤来实现该功能。
## 整体流程
首先,让我们将实
# 孪生素数
## 简介
素数是指只能被1和自身整除的正整数。而孪生素数是指相差为2的两个素数,例如(3, 5),(11, 13),(17, 19)等等。在计算机科学中,查找和验证孪生素数是一个经典的问题,而Python是一种非常适合解决这类问题的编程语言。本文将介绍如何使用Python输出100以内的孪生素数。
## 算法
要解决这个问题,我们需要找出100以内的所有素数,并检查相邻的两
原创
2023-07-31 09:30:40
1156阅读